Default 8310 Auto On/off Problem

Please Login to Remove!

On my 8310 I have set it to auto turn off and on. However, when I turn it off manually (using "turn power off" icon) I get a message saying "this device is scheduled to turn on at (date) at 12:00PM". This is not the time I have enabled in the options "auto on" menu. (The time in the auto on/off menu reads the correct time that I set)

Further it turns on at 12:00PM which is not the time I have scheduled.

I can't seem to change the auto on time that it actually turns on at (and indicates in the window when I turn off the phone manually) no matter to what I do. It always shows the device is scheduled to turn on at noon (except on the options menu auto on/off schedule)

I tried re-booting w/ the battery, enabled and disabled the schedule in options and nothing seems to change.

Any suggestions? Thanks

Welcome to the BBForums.

Somewhere, you have an alert (task or calendar or alarm) set for 12 Noon. Even though set it to turn on at a certain time, say in the morning, an alert pre-set will override that.

Default Problem Solved

I found the problem in a future calendar event set to notify me in advance and that was not dismissed. I dismissed the advance notification and now all is well.
